Heading: Center the title of the book, skip a line and add the author's name
Paragraph 1 (Introduction): Write a lead sentence that includes one or two of these elements
Short quote from the book
A statement that gives the book a thumbs up or thumbs down
A brief description of a character
A brief description of a great part of the book
Paragraph 2:
Identify the genre of the book
Write a summary of the book using "Somebody-Wanted-But-So" for fiction
Paragraph 3:
Share specific strengths and weaknesses of the book (Page turner? Interesting? Could you connect? End with cliff hanger? Difficult vocabulary?)
Give support by providing specific examples
Paragraph 4:
Explain why you would or would not recommend this book to others
Give one or two reasons that made this book a great read or one that did not interest you
